Introduction to continuous composite technology of thermal lamination, die-cutting, and bonding processes.
We have incorporated thermal lamination technology into our resin film, adhesive material punching, and laminating and composite processing technology!
Otis specializes in die-cutting and lamination processing of resin films such as PET and PI, adhesive tapes, metal foils, and cushioning materials. With in-house developed equipment and unique know-how, we have established "one-pass processing" technology that allows for continuous processing of multiple materials on a single line, enabling high-speed and high-precision composite processing of different materials. In addition to die-cutting and lamination processing, we have developed a thermal lamination unit based on our in-house developed laminating machine, which has expanded our processing capabilities. By combining multiple heating methods, we have achieved thermal bonding at stable temperatures. Furthermore, we can customize processing conditions such as pressure and preheating time for each material and processed product according to customer requirements, allowing for high-precision lamination. Additionally, by combining this with one-pass processing, it is also possible to bond only specific parts. We are also challenging ourselves with difficult processing combinations such as fine shapes, small diameter processing, and narrow or frame-shaped products. ◆Basic Overview of Hot Lamination Equipment◆ Maximum Temperature: 200°C (adjustable in 1°C increments) Width: Up to 200mm Transport Speed: 5–8m/min Please contact us for more details.

Our company is an electronics parts manufacturer that specializes in die-cutting functional materials such as films, double-sided tapes, and cushioning materials. Among these, smartphone components have been adopted by all domestic manufacturers and some overseas, currently accounting for 70% of our total sales and becoming our flagship product. There are many die-cutting manufacturers around the world, but our significant strength lies in the fact that we design and develop most of our processing machines and molds in-house. This allows us to quickly introduce new products as needed, enabling us to respond swiftly to rapidly changing demands and smoothly accommodate specification changes for remodeling.
